**Q: Why does the Fennelworth invoice renderer sometimes output blank PDFs?**

Usually it's a missing font bundle on the worker node — the renderer silently falls back to nothing (yeah, we know). Restarting the render pod fixes 90% of cases. If the invoice has custom line-item templates, check the template linter first. Still stuck? Drop a note to the billing-tools crew.

pager mailbox: holius@nelvrogrid.internal

A: Every upload passes through the Stripwell pipeline before storage. Stripwell removes all EXIF, IPTC, and XMP blocks, including GPS coordinates, device serials, and embedded thumbnails, then re-encodes the image to guarantee no residual metadata survives. Originals are never retained. The scrubber is fail-closed: if parsing fails, the upload is rejected rather than stored unscrubbed. For your review, the threat model, test corpus, and audit results are documented on the internal page below.

operations page: https://confluence.lumicsys.internal/projects/display/projects/display

Subject: Pool car key cabinet — temporary code

Hi Facilities,

The key cabinet by the Dellmore Street entrance has been reset after yesterday's jam. All pool car keys are back on their hooks and the log sheet has been replaced. Please brief the afternoon shift before 2pm. Use the new code below to open it:

door code, hahag-tagef: bdg-OAWSKZ-89993088

// CRASH_BATCH_MAX sets the upper bound on reports the Fallowtrace
// pipeline uploads per flush from the Nimbery mobile app. Raising it
// improves throughput but risks dropped batches on weak connections,
// which skews our weekly crash-rate numbers. Discuss changes at eng
// sync first. The pinned build token appears below.

session token of kahag-bawip = htk6_729d08